You observe an unknown substance under a microscope. You notice that the molecules are tightly packed together and not moving. Based on this observation, what phase of matter is this substance likely in?

Your answer:

a. Solid

b. Liquid

c. Gas

d. Plasma

1 Answer

7 votes

Answer:

The answer would be A because they are tightly packed.
